描述.This book presents original results on the use of cassava wastewater as a substitute for potable water in ceramic formulations. It evaluates the physical and mechanical properties as well as the microstructure of the materials produced, comparing the products obtained from the incorporating effluent with the conventional materials used in the construction industry..

Ecological Brick of Mineral Residues and Cassava Wastewater,tal liabilities by using a combination of scheelite residue and rock dust, eliminating the use of soil which can also cause environmental impacts via its extraction. The cassava wastewater added plasticity and workability to the mixture, producing an ecological brick with similar characteristics to soil-cement bricks.
